New Castle, PA - John A. Bertolino, 64, of Union Township passed away the evening of April 20, 2025, at UPMC Jameson Hospital.
Born May 11, 1960, in New Castle, John was the son of the late Anthony Bertolino Sr. and Helen A. Colella Bertolino.
For over 20 years, John has been working as Director of Sales and Marketing for Sycor Americas.
A lifetime resident of Union Township, John was larger than life. In the early years, John coached Pop Warner football for Union Township. He was very active as an officer of the Union Boosters for 13 years, was an assistant coach for the Union High School football team for 24 years. He has been serving on the Union School Board for the past 29 years. He had also been an assistant football coach for two years for New Castle High School.
John was a member of Victory Family Church.
He had a selfless spirit and passion for working with and mentoring young people. Everyone loved his wonderful sense of humor. John also enjoyed gardening and taking care of his yard. He was an avid Pittsburgh sports fan.
John also prided himself by working out and staying fit. A loving and devoted father, John was exceedingly proud of his daughter's success in her life.
John is survived by his daughter, Christina Bertolino, and her fiancé, Christian Ferrante; his brother, Anthony Bertolino Jr. (Susan); his niece, Allison Falk (Tyler); nephew, Anthony Bertolino; and many close cousins and godchildren.
In addition to his parents, John was preceded in death by his beloved dog, Vinny.
